Law Enforcement/Security The opportunities for a career in law enforcement extend far beyond simply being a police officer. A listing of career options follows, but this is by no means exhaustive.
| BATF Agent |
INS Officer |
| Border Patrol Agent |
Insurance Fraud Investigator |
| Campus Police Officer |
Laboratory Technician |
| Crime Prevention Specialist |
Loss Prevention Officer |
| Criminal Investigator |
Military Police Officer |
| Criminal Profiler |
Park Ranger |
| Customs Officer |
Police Administrator |
| Deputy Sheriff |
Police Dispatcher |
| Deputy U.S. Marshal |
Police Officer |
| Drug Enforcement Agent |
Polygraph Examiner |
| FBI Special Agent |
Postal Inspector |
| Federal Agency Investigator |
Private Investigator |
| Fingerprint Technician |
Secret Service Agent |
| Forensic Scientist |
State Trooper |
| Highway Patrol Officer |

Fraternal Order of Police (FOP) The Fraternal Order of Police is the world's largest organization of sworn law enforcement officers, with more than 2,000 lodges and 294,000 members.
International Association of Chiefs of Police The International Association of Chiefs of Police is the world’s oldest and largest nonprofit membership organization of police executives, with over 19,000 members in over 100 different countries.
